System.Runtime.Intrinsics.X86 Namespace
Important
Some information relates to prerelease product that may be substantially modified before it’s released. Microsoft makes no warranties, express or implied, with respect to the information provided here.
Exposes select instruction-set extensions for x86 and x64 systems. These instruction sets are expressed as separate classes for each extension. Support for any extension within the current environment can be determined by querying the IsSupported
property on the respective type.
Classes
Aes |
This class provides access to Intel AES hardware instructions via intrinsics. |
Aes.X64 | |
Avx |
This class provides access to Intel AVX hardware instructions via intrinsics. |
Avx.X64 | |
Avx10v1 | |
Avx10v1.V512 | |
Avx10v1.V512.X64 | |
Avx10v1.X64 | |
Avx2 |
This class provides access to Intel AVX2 hardware instructions via intrinsics. |
Avx2.X64 | |
Avx512BW |
Provides access to X86 AVX512BW hardware instructions via intrinsics. |
Avx512BW.VL | |
Avx512BW.X64 | |
Avx512CD |
Provides access to X86 AVX512CD hardware instructions via intrinsics. |
Avx512CD.VL | |
Avx512CD.X64 | |
Avx512DQ |
Provides access to X86 AVX512DQ hardware instructions via intrinsics. |
Avx512DQ.VL | |
Avx512DQ.X64 | |
Avx512F |
Provides access to X86 AVX512F hardware instructions via intrinsics. |
Avx512F.VL | |
Avx512F.X64 | |
Avx512Vbmi |
Provides access to X86 AVX512VBMI hardware instructions via intrinsics. |
Avx512Vbmi.VL | |
Avx512Vbmi.X64 | |
AvxVnni | |
AvxVnni.X64 | |
Bmi1 |
This class provides access to Intel BMI1 hardware instructions via intrinsics. |
Bmi1.X64 | |
Bmi2 |
This class provides access to Intel BMI2 hardware instructions via intrinsics. |
Bmi2.X64 | |
Fma |
This class provides access to Intel FMA hardware instructions via intrinsics. |
Fma.X64 | |
Lzcnt |
This class provides access to Intel LZCNT hardware instructions via intrinsics. |
Lzcnt.X64 | |
Pclmulqdq |
This class provides access to Intel PCLMULQDQ hardware instructions via intrinsics. |
Pclmulqdq.X64 | |
Popcnt |
This class provides access to Intel POPCNT hardware instructions via intrinsics. |
Popcnt.X64 | |
Sse |
This class provides access to Intel SSE hardware instructions via intrinsics. |
Sse.X64 | |
Sse2 |
This class provides access to Intel SSE2 hardware instructions via intrinsics. |
Sse2.X64 | |
Sse3 |
This class provides access to Intel SSE3 hardware instructions via intrinsics. |
Sse3.X64 | |
Sse41 |
This class provides access to Intel SSE4.1 hardware instructions via intrinsics. |
Sse41.X64 | |
Sse42 |
This class provides access to Intel SSE4.2 hardware instructions via intrinsics. |
Sse42.X64 | |
Ssse3 |
This class provides access to Intel SSSE3 hardware instructions via intrinsics. |
Ssse3.X64 | |
X86Base |
Provides access to the x86 base hardware instructions via intrinsics. |
X86Base.X64 | |
X86Serialize |
Provides access to Intel SERIALIZE hardware instruction via intrinsics. |
X86Serialize.X64 |
Enums
FloatComparisonMode | |
FloatRoundingMode |
Feedback
https://aka.ms/ContentUserFeedback.
Binnenkort beschikbaar: In de loop van 2024 zullen we GitHub-problemen geleidelijk uitfaseren als het feedbackmechanisme voor inhoud en deze vervangen door een nieuw feedbacksysteem. Zie voor meer informatie:Feedback verzenden en weergeven voor